这里是文章模块栏目内容页
mysql全文索引效率(mysql8 全文索引)

导读:MySQL全文索引是一种高效的搜索方式,可以大幅提升数据库查询效率。本文将从以下几个方面介绍MySQL全文索引的相关知识。

1. 什么是MySQL全文索引?

MySQL全文索引是一种特殊的索引方式,它可以对文本类型的数据进行快速搜索。与普通索引只能匹配关键字不同,全文索引可以在文本中查找包含关键字的内容,并返回相应的结果。

2. MySQL全文索引的优势

相比于传统的LIKE查询,MySQL全文索引具有更高的查询效率和更精确的搜索结果。全文索引可以处理更复杂的查询语句,支持模糊匹配、布尔搜索等功能。

3. MySQL全文索引的实现方式

MySQL全文索引的实现方式主要有两种:MyISAM引擎和InnoDB引擎。MyISAM引擎使用自然语言搜索算法,而InnoDB引擎则使用基于向量空间模型的算法。

4. MySQL全文索引的使用方法

在使用MySQL全文索引时,需要先创建全文索引,然后在查询语句中使用MATCH AGAINST函数进行搜索。可以通过调整参数来控制搜索结果的精度和性能。

总结:MySQL全文索引是一种高效的搜索方式,可以大幅提升数据库查询效率。在使用全文索引时需要注意选择合适的实现方式和调整参数,以达到最佳的搜索效果。